For your medical disposables and blood bank equipment, "Good Distribution Practice"(GDP) starts with your suppliers. Use this checklist to qualify new partners.

Does the supplier hold a valid ISO 13485 (Medical Devices) or ISO 9001 (General Quality) certificate?

Is the manufacturer registered with the relevant authority (e.g., FDA Establishment Registration or CDSCO MD-form)?

Can the supplier provide barcodes/labels that comply with Global Unique Device Identification standards?

Can they provide ISO 10993 reports for any blood-contacting disposables?

Does the supplier provide a Certificate of Analysis (CoA) and a Certificate of Sterility for every batch?

Has the supplier provided "Accelerated Aging" data to justify the shelf-life of the disposables?
